Mission

TO PROVIDE QUALITY EQUINE THERAPY TO INDIVIDUALS IN OUR COMMUNITY WITH SPECIAL NEEDS THROUGH DECISIVE PROGRAMS ADMINISTERED BY CERTIFIED INSTRUCTORS THAT FOSTER ADVANCED LEVELS OF COGNITIVE, SOCIAL BEHAVIORAL, AND EDUCATIONAL SKILLS WHILE FURTHER STRENGTHENING THE INDIVIDUAL'S INDEPENDENCE, SELF-ESTEEM, AND OVERALL WELL-BEING; TO ENHANCE AND TRANSFORM THE LIVES OF THE INDIVIDUALS AND FAMILIES WITH MENTAL AND PHYSICAL CHALLENGES WITHIN A LOVING, CHRISTIAN ATMOSPHERE USING THE HEALING POWER OF HORSES.

Pay in context

Top pay as a share of expenses

In 2024, the highest total compensation at SOLEANA STABLES equaled 20% of the organization's total expenses. The median for human services organizations is 8%.

This organization (2024)
20%
Sector median
8%
Middle half of sector
3% to 17%

Based on 26,123 human services organizations, each measured at its most recent filing year with reported expenses and compensation.
